Accelerator operators coming together.
AcceleratorFest is a specialized event, designed for the directors, program managers and community managers who drive acceleration programs across the globe.
Only open to the directors, managing directors, and community managers of accelerator programs.

What you can expect:
Accelerating startups is tough business, and as the field gains maturity, accelerators face pressure to reach higher levels of performance while delivering more value to startups. This year (with the help of Mouvement des accélérateurs d’innovation du Québec), we designed Acceleratorfest as a prime conversation space on the challenges facing the practitioners of business acceleration. We invited leaders in the field to help spur the important, sometimes tough, conversations we need to have. But we expect attendees to speak up, exchange and debate, all the while creating a worthwhile web of connections from around the globe.

11:35 AM – 12:05 PM | Oxford-Style Debate Learn more Accelerators promise access to funding, mentors, and a high-intensity environment that ruthlessly hones your message and proves your business model. On the other hand, they’re a huge distraction from meeting customers, shipping product, and focus. At least, that’s what our two teams of debaters are going to argue. In this Oxford-style Debate two teams try to win you over to their point of view. We’ll look at the pros and cons of accelerators, in a fast-paced, combative, and most of all fun format that explores all the challenges and advantages of participating in incubators and accelerators. Best of all, you decide the winner—whichever team swayed your vote! FOR: Nina Stepanov, Vahid Jozi, David Crow AGAINST: Marvin Liao, Noor El Bawab, Sage Franch HOST: Brady Forrest | |
